14pt;font-family: Arial, Helvetica, sans-serif;color: #000000\">Pakistan has been given a three-month reprieve by a global watchdog over a U.S.-led motion to put the South Asian country on a terrorist financing watchlist, Pakistan\u2019s Foreign Minister Khawaja Asif said late on Tuesday.b<\/span><\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ify\"><span style=\"font-size: 14pt;font-family: Arial, Helvetica, sans-serif;color: #000000\">Pakistan has been scrambling in recent months to avoid being added to a list of countries deemed non-compliant with anti-money laundering and terrorist financing regulations by the Financial Action Task Force (FATF), a measure that officials fear could hurt its economy.<\/span><\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ify\"><span style=\"font-size: 14pt;font-family: Arial, Helvetica, sans-serif;color: #000000\">FATF member states have been meeting this week in Paris, where it was expected that they would decide on a U.S. motion, backed by Britain, France and Germany, to have Pakistan added to the so-called \u201cgrey list\u201d of countries which are not doing enough to comply with terrorist-funding regulations.<\/span><\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ify\"><span style=\"font-size: 14pt;font-family: Arial, Helvetica, sans-serif;color: #000000\">Asif, who is currently on a visit to Russia, tweeted late on Tuesday that Pakistan\u2019s \u201cefforts have paid (off)\u201d during a Feb. 20 meeting on the U.S.-led motion, suggesting there was \u201cno consensus for nominating Pakistan\u201d.<\/span><\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ify\"><span style=\"font-size: 14pt;font-family: Arial, Helvetica, sans-serif;color: #000000\">He also suggested the meeting proposed a \u201cthree months pause\u201d and asked for the Asia Pacific Group, which is part of FATF, to consider \u201canother report in June\u201d.<\/span><\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ify\"><span style=\"font-size: 14pt;font-family: Arial, Helvetica, sans-serif;color: #000000\">In Washington, a State Department official, speaking on condition of anonymity, could not confirm that FATF deferred action for three months, pointing out that the organization\u2019s deliberations are confidential until it makes them public.<\/span><\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ify\"><span style=\"font-size: 14pt;font-family: Arial, Helvetica, sans-serif;color: #000000\">The international community continues to have concerns about deficiencies in Pakistan\u2019s anti-money laundering and counter-terrorism financing system even though Islamabad has begun taking steps to address the flaws, said the State Department official without elaborating.<\/span><\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ify\"><span style=\"font-size: 14pt;font-family: Arial, Helvetica, sans-serif;color: #000000\">Pakistan earlier this year submitted a report about the progress it had made in curbing terrorist financing, but Washington submitted its motion before the Pakistan report could be discussed at the Paris hearing.<\/span><\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ify\"><span style=\"font-size: 14pt;font-family: Arial, Helvetica, sans-serif;color: #000000\">\u201cGrateful to friends who helped,\u201d Asif added.<\/span><\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ify\"><span style=\"font-size: 14pt;font-family: Arial, Helvetica, sans-serif;color: #000000\">Two other Pakistani officials confirmed Pakistan had received a reprieve of three months.<\/span><\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ify\"><span style=\"font-size: 14pt;font-family: Arial, Helvetica, sans-serif;color: #000000\">Washington has been threatening to get tough with Islamabad over its alleged ties with Islamist militants, and last month President Donald Trump\u2019s administration suspended aid worth about $2 billion.<\/span><\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ify\"><span style=\"font-size: 14pt;font-family: Arial, Helvetica, sans-serif;color: #000000\">Islamabad, which denies assisting militants in Afghanistan and India, has reacted angrily to U.S. threats of further punitive measures.<\/span><\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ify\"><span style=\"font-size: 14pt;font-family: Arial, Helvetica, sans-serif;color: #000000\">However, Pakistan\u2019s government is concerned the FATF decision could hurt its banking sector, causing financial pain to the economy just as a national election looms.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-size:
